NCT Number: NCT07681960
The purpose of this study is to evaluate the time required for laryngeal mask airway (LMA) insertion, first-attempt success rates, and airway sealing quality (air leak) during neonatal resuscitation with and without interrupting chest compressions. Standard resuscitation guidelines recommend pausing chest compressions for airway interventions due to the difficulty of inserting devices during physical movement. However, interrupting compressions drops coronary and cerebral perfusion. This study tests whether an LMA can be successfully inserted without pausing compressions in a high-fidelity simulation model. A total of 32 anesthesiologists participate in this randomized, crossover simulation study using a high-fidelity neonatal manikin. Participants perform two different scenarios in a randomly allocated order: Scenario A involves standard LMA insertion with interrupted chest compressions, and Scenario B involves LMA insertion during continuous, uninterrupted chest compressions. The primary objective is to determine if performing the procedure under continuous chest compressions affects the procedure time, clinical success, air leak volumes, or the perceived workload and stress of the practitioners.

Laryngeal Mask Airway used for neonatal ventilation simulation.
Time frame: Periprocedural
The time (in seconds) elapsed from the moment the participant picks up the LMA until the device is seated in the anatomical position and the first lung ventilation is achieved.
Time frame: Periprocedural
Percentage of participants succeeding on the first try
Time frame: 1 minute post-procedure
Measured Air Leak Volume (L/min) during 1-minute ventilation.
Time frame: Immediate post-procedure
Measured via Visual Analogue Scale - VAS, 0 to 10
